The Cuisinart Griddler Compact combines five cooking functions with a floating hinge and removable drip tray for versatile, health-focused meals. Its 500 W power may result in slower heating compared to higher-wattage models. Great for space-conscious households that value multifunctionality.

George Foreman's Family-Size Grill & Panini Press provides a large PFAS-free ceramic cooking area, an adjustable floating hinge, and a fat-removing slope for healthier meals. Its heavier weight and potential temperature discrepancies may be drawbacks. Ideal for small families seeking a versatile indoor grill.

Professional reviews are absent from the available data; the only commentary comes from retailer marketing that highlights the Griddler's versatility for breakfasts, sandwiches, burgers, and vegetables, but no independent editorial analysis is provided.
Everyday users rate the Griddler highly (approximately 4.9/5), praising its multifunctionality and compact design.

Professional reviewers and editors highlight the grill's PFAS-free ceramic coating, compact footprint, and versatile adjustable angle as strong points, while expressing concern over the discrepancy between claimed and observed maximum temperatures and questioning the completeness of the PTFE-free claim.
Consumers generally praise the grill for its ease of use, effective non-oil cooking, and family-size capacity, though a few note minor issues and occasional stock shortages.
